FORT WAYNE, Ind. (ADAMS) – Congratulations to Greater Fort Wayne Inc. The group is being honored on a national level for its operations, community reach, and services.
GFW Inc. announced this week that it was awarded 2025 Chamber of the Year by the Association of Chamber of Commerce Executives (ACCE).
“We are deeply humbled and honored to receive this recognition,” said John Urbahns, President and CEO of Greater Fort Wayne Inc. “This award is not just a reflection of our team’s work, but a testament to the strength, innovation, and collaboration of our entire community. We are especially grateful to our members, our Board of Directors, and our partners throughout Allen County whose support, leadership, and belief in this work make achievements like this possible.”

As the chamber of commerce and economic development organization for Allen County, Greater Fort Wayne Inc. exists to build a nationally recognized economy and champion a thriving community. The Chamber of the Year award acknowledges the organization’s commitment to growing jobs, retaining talent, and supporting businesses of all sizes. GFW is recognized for setting a bold vision with Allen County Together, and building capacity through collaborative partnerships across Allen County, the region, and the state.
“Being named Chamber of the Year is a powerful validation of the work we do every day to serve our members and move our community forward,” said Brenda Gerber Vincent, Chief Impact Officer at Greater Fort Wayne Inc. “We are proud to be recognized among the best in the nation for our member retention, impactful programming, and unwavering commitment to supporting businesses of all sizes. This honor reflects the strength of our team and the trust our members place in us.”
The ACCE Chamber of the Year award is the most prestigious honor in the chamber industry. Greater Fort Wayne Inc. joins an elite group of past recipients and was selected following a rigorous evaluation process that included benchmarking data, program impact, and a final round of interviews with national judges.
